Navigating the strict regulatory landscape of medical spas in Florida can be a complex task. A key component of this process is securing the services of a qualified medical director, a physician with specialized training and experience in dermatology or a relevant field.
Florida law mandates that every med spa possess a licensed medical director who oversees the entirety of the spa's operations. The medical director is responsible for guaranteeing that all treatments are performed safely and effectively.
To achieve compliance, med spas must carefully screen potential medical directors, considering their certifications. A thorough background check, including verification of licenses, is crucial.
Furthermore, the chosen medical director should have a clear understanding of Florida's guidelines governing med spa practices.
This includes familiarity with requirements for staff training, recordkeeping, and managing patient data.
Ultimately, selecting the right medical director is imperative to the success of a Florida med spa. A qualified professional not only maintains legal compliance but also contributes to the overall safety and quality of patient care.

Medical Malpractice and Coverage for Florida Medspas
Operating a medspa in Florida requires practitioners to navigate a complex legal landscape. Major financial risk exists due to the nature of the procedures offered in medspa settings. To protect themselves, Florida medspa practitioners must secure adequate malpractice coverage. This type of insurance offers a financial buffer against claims arising from complaints of negligence or omissions during treatment.
- Furthermore, Florida requires specific licensing and qualifications for medspa practitioners to maintain a minimum level of competence.
- Omitting to comply with these regulations can result in harsh sanctions, including license suspension or revocation.
To minimize their liability, Florida medspa practitioners should consult an experienced legal professional specializing in medical liability. This advice can help practitioners understand the nuances of Florida law and implement best practices to protect themselves against potential claims.
